    private void setSelectedComponents(@NotNull List<NlComponent> components,
            @Nullable Runnable postUpdateRunnable) {
        // Obtaining the properties, especially the first time around on a big project
        // can take close to a second, so we do it on a separate thread..
        ApplicationManager.getApplication().executeOnPooledThread(() -> {
            Table<String, String, NlPropertyItem> properties = !components.isEmpty()
                    ? NlProperties.getInstance().getProperties(components)
                    : ImmutableTable.of();

            UIUtil.invokeLaterIfNeeded(() -> {
                if (myProject.isDisposed()) {
                    return;
                }
                myPropertiesPanel.setItems(components, properties, this);
                if (postUpdateRunnable != null) {
                    myLoading = false;
                    postUpdateRunnable.run();
                }
            });
        });
    }

    @NotNull
    public PropertiesMap getDefaultProperties(@NotNull List<NlComponent> components) {
        if (components.isEmpty()) {
            return PropertiesMap.EMPTY_MAP;
        }
        if (mySurface == null) {
            return PropertiesMap.EMPTY_MAP;
        }
        ScreenView view = mySurface.getCurrentScreenView();
        if (view == null) {
            return PropertiesMap.EMPTY_MAP;
        }
        Map<Object, PropertiesMap> map = view.getModel().getDefaultProperties();
        List<PropertiesMap> propertiesMaps = new ArrayList<>(components.size());
        for (NlComponent component : components) {
            PropertiesMap propertiesMap = map.get(component.getSnapshot());
            if (propertiesMap == null) {
                return PropertiesMap.EMPTY_MAP;
            }
            propertiesMaps.add(propertiesMap);
        }
        PropertiesMap first = propertiesMaps.get(0);
        if (propertiesMaps.size() == 1) {
            return first;
        }
        PropertiesMap commonProperties = new PropertiesMap();
        for (Map.Entry<String, PropertiesMap.Property> property : first.entrySet()) {
            boolean include = true;
            for (int index = 1; index < propertiesMaps.size(); index++) {
                PropertiesMap other = propertiesMaps.get(index);
                if (!property.getValue().equals(other.get(property.getKey()))) {
                    include = false;
                    break;
                }
            }
            if (include) {
                commonProperties.put(property.getKey(), property.getValue());
            }
        }
        return commonProperties;
    }
